Chad Therapeutics Reports Profit Surge

Chad Therapeutics, a Chatsworth maker of oxygen-conserving devices used by patients with respiratory problems, said its fiscal third-quarter profit surged 71% on nearly as big a jump in sales.
For the three months ended Dec. 31, Chad earned $524,831, compared with $306,965 a year earlier. Sales rose 61%, to $2.5 million from $1.5 million in Chad’s 1992 fiscal third quarter.
For the first nine months of fiscal 1993, Chad’s net income rose 62% to $1.5 million from $917,946 in the same period a year ago. Sales climbed 66% to $6.9 million from $4.2 million.
